OBITUARY Bernard Robert Gratzer, Jr., known to all as Bob, of St. Clair, MO, departed this life at his home on Saturday, December 31, 2022, having reached the age of sixty-nine years, two months and two days. Bob was born in Washington, MO on October 29, 1953, son of Bernard Robert Gratzer, Sr. and Beulah Maxine Gratzer nee Tate. On June 6, 1980 he was united in marriage to Sara Elizabeth Burns and four children came to bless this union. Bob is survived by his children, Beth Smith and husband, Chris, of Eureka, MO, Becky Lowder and husband, Vince, of St. Clair, MO, Kristin Wheeler and husband, Clint, of St. Clair, MO and Bernard R. Gratzer, III, known to all as Robbie, and wife, Nicole, of Union, MO; by his brothers, William Gratzer, known to all as Bill, and wife, Lori, of St. Clair, MO and Bruce Gratzer of St. Clair, MO; by his grandchildren, Colin, Griffin and Evelyn Smith, all of Eureka, MO, Madison, Mackenzie, Olivia and Adelyn Lowder, all of St. Clair, MO, Elyse and Evan Wheeler, both of St. Clair, MO and Barrett Gratzer, Karli Bryan and Kori Gratzer, all of Union, MO. Bob was preceded in death by his parents, Bernard, Sr. and Beulah Gratzer; by his wife, Sara Gratzer; and by his sister-in-law, Leann Gratzer. Bob was a Christian and member of United Methodist Church in St. Clair, MO. During his working career he was a co-owner of Gratzer Brothers Construction Company in St. Clair, MO for over forty years. Bob had a variety of interests throughout his life including collecting coins and watching western movies, especially John Wayne movies. He loved watching sports of all kinds and especially his children's and grandchildren's sporting events at school. Bob was on the St. Clair High School football team the very first year they had a team and also loved playing softball in his younger years. Bob enjoyed spending time with friends, especially his friend Danny and loved eating sweets, especially Oreo cookies. What meant most to him was time spent with family. The love they shared and many precious memories they created will forever by cherished by them all. A kind and loving father, father-in-law, grandfather, brother, brother-in-law, nephew, uncle, great and great-great-uncle, cousin and treasured friend, he will be sadly missed and lovingly remembered by all who knew and loved him. Funeral services will be held at 10:00 AM Saturday, January 14, 2023 at United Methodist Church in St. Clair, MO with Roger Perriguey officiating. Interment will be in Fairview United Methodist Cemetery in Grubville, MO. Memorials may be made to United Methodist Church in St. Clair, MO. The family was served by Russell Colonial Funeral Home in St. Clair, MO.
